McKenney CommitterDate: Mon, 27 Apr 2020 11:02:50 -07:00 rcu/tree: Count number of batched kfree_rcu() locklessly We can relax the correctness of counting of number of queued objects in favor of not hurting performance, by locklessly sampling per-cpu counters. This should be Ok since under high memory pressure, it should not matter if we are off by a few objects while counting. The shrinker will still do the reclaim.
